5:34Now PlayingThe Kerala state unit president of the BJP, K Surendran, courted controversy on Thursday by allegedly making derogatory remarks about state Youth Commission Chairperson Chintha Jerome, saying she should be "beaten with a broom dipped in urine," drawing sharp criticism from the ruling CPI (M). Surendran made the claim while speaking to BJP workers during a protest march against the Left government's decision to levy less on fuel prices "Chintha Jerome should be beaten with a urine-soaked broom. She is paying Rs 20,000 per day to stay in a five-star hotel. What exactly is her job? What is the role of the Chairperson of the State Youth Commission?" Surendran defended himself, claiming that what he said was not unparliamentary.
